Latest Patents

Chattopadhyay's latest patents focus on a groundbreaking method and system for 2D and 3D floor plan generation. This innovative floorplan modelling method involves several key processes. Initially, it receives 2D images from different corners of an interior space captured by a camera. The method then generates a corresponding camera position and orientation within a 3D coordinate system for each image. Additionally, it creates depth maps to estimate the depth of each pixel, along with edge maps for each 2D image. The technology culminates in the generation of 3D point clouds by using the depth maps and camera parameters. Ultimately, the method transforms these 3D point clouds into a 2D space, regularizes them into boundary lines, and generates a comprehensive 2D plan of the interior space.

Career Highlights

Chiranjoy Chattopadhyay is an integral part of Awe Company Limited, where he applies his expertise in creating advanced modelling systems. His innovative contributions have paved the way for new possibilities in architectural design and visualization.

Collaborations

Throughout his career, Chattopadhyay has collaborated with talented individuals, including his coworkers Shreya Goyal and Naimul Mefraz Khan. These partnerships foster creativity and innovation, further enhancing the quality of his work in floorplan modelling.
